Last updated 12 day ago

Stovepipe Application



What is a Stovepipe Application? A Deep Dive into Legacy Systems

What is a Stovepipe Application?

The time period "stovepipe software" may sound atypical, however it refers to a commonplace, and often intricate, scenario inside groups dealing with legacy software. In essence, a stovepipe software is an isolated device or software program program that is tough or not possible to combine with different systems inside the enterprise. Think of it like a standalone chimney (a stovepipe) – it serves its precise cause, but it does not connect with the broader heating or plumbing gadget of the residence.

These packages often get up organically over the years, as distinct departments or units develop their personal custom answers to deal with specific wishes. While to begin with powerful, the lack of foresight concerning integration results in statistics silos, inefficient workflows, and increased operational prices. Understanding the traits, drawbacks, and capability answers for stovepipe applications is vital for companies aiming for virtual transformation and streamlined methods.

Key Characteristics of Stovepipe Applications

Identifying stovepipe applications includes spotting numerous telltale signs. These include:

  • Data Silos: Information is living only in the software and can not be effortlessly shared or accessed by different structures.
  • Lack of Interoperability: The software can not talk or alternate facts with different structures the use of general protocols.
  • Custom Development: Built in-residence or via a supplier with little consideration for enterprise standards or integration capabilities.
  • Duplication of Effort: Similar facts is maintained and updated in a couple of structures, main to inconsistencies and wasted sources.
  • Complex Maintenance: Often is based on old technologies and requires specialised abilities, making upkeep and enhancements challenging and expensive.
  • Limited Scalability: Designed for a specific cause and can't easily adapt to changing commercial enterprise desires or improved records volumes.

The Negative Impacts of Stovepipe Applications

The presence of stovepipe applications can notably restrict an organization's performance and competitiveness. Some of the important thing drawbacks consist of:

  • Increased Costs: Maintaining multiple structures, guide statistics access, and resolving information inconsistencies all contribute to higher operational costs.
  • Reduced Efficiency: Data silos save you a holistic view of commercial enterprise operations, leading to delays in decision-making and missed opportunities.
  • Inconsistent Data: Duplicated facts throughout systems will increase the risk of mistakes and inaccuracies, impacting statistics high-quality and reliability.
  • Difficulty in Reporting and Analysis: Integrating facts from disparate systems for reporting and analysis may be complex and time-ingesting.
  • Hindered Innovation: The incapability to proportion information and integrate structures limits the capability to leverage new technology and broaden progressive answers.
  • Security Risks: Maintaining safety across multiple isolated structures may be hard and growth the hazard of vulnerabilities.

A Real-World Example

Imagine a manufacturing employer with separate structures for order management, stock manipulate, and accounting. The order management device might not mechanically update the stock device while an order is located, requiring guide intervention. Similarly, sales facts inside the order control system may not be with no trouble available to the accounting device, main to delays in financial reporting. This loss of integration creates inefficiencies, will increase the threat of mistakes, and hinders the company's ability to make informed choices.

Strategies for Addressing Stovepipe Applications

Addressing stovepipe applications calls for a strategic technique that considers the unique desires and challenges of the organization. Some not unusual strategies encompass:

  • System Integration: Connecting stovepipe packages the use of APIs (Application Programming Interfaces) or middleware.
  • Data Warehousing: Consolidating statistics from more than one systems into a critical data warehouse for reporting and analysis.
  • Enterprise Resource Planning (ERP) Systems: Replacing more than one disparate structures with a complete ERP system that integrates all business techniques.
  • Service-Oriented Architecture (SOA): Designing programs as reusable services that can be without problems included with different structures.
  • Application Portfolio Management: Conducting an intensive assessment of all programs and prioritizing those that need to get replaced or included.

Comparing Solutions

Solution Advantages Disadvantages Best Suited For
System Integration Relatively less highly-priced, can leverage current structures. Can be complex, might also require custom development. Organizations with a restricted finances and particular integration desires.
Data Warehousing Provides a vital repository for facts analysis and reporting. Does now not cope with the underlying troubles of information silos, can be complicated to put into effect. Organizations desiring comprehensive reporting and commercial enterprise intelligence talents.
ERP Systems Provides a completely included solution, streamlines business processes. Expensive to implement, requires significant organizational trade. Organizations looking for a whole transformation of their IT infrastructure.
Service-Oriented Architecture (SOA) Flexible and scalable, promotes reuse of offerings. Requires careful making plans and layout, can be complex to put into effect. Organizations building new packages or modernizing existing structures.
Application Portfolio Management Provides a clear information of the application panorama, informs strategic choice-making. Can be time-consuming, calls for vast effort to accumulate and examine statistics. Organizations seeking to optimize their IT investments and align their applications with commercial enterprise goals.

Ultimately, the best technique depends at the specific instances of the organisation. A thorough assessment of the present day nation, enterprise requirements, and budget is essential for selecting the maximum suitable answer.

Conclusion

Stovepipe applications pose substantial demanding situations to groups striving for performance and agility. By expertise the characteristics, drawbacks, and potential answers, groups can take proactive steps to address those legacy structures and unencumber the entire ability in their records and generation investments. Modernizing those structures ends in better communication, records-driven selections, and ultimately, a competitive aspect.

  • Keywords: Legacy structures, stovepipe programs, machine integration, facts silos, ERP, SOA, software portfolio management, commercial enterprise manner automation, virtual transformation, facts warehousing.
What is the main trouble caused by stovepipe programs?
The foremost hassle is the advent of statistics silos. Information is trapped in the utility and cannot be easily shared or accessed by way of other structures, hindering data-pushed decision-making.
Are stovepipe programs constantly horrific?
Not necessarily. Initially, they could clear up a particular hassle efficiently. However, their isolation turns into a hassle as the corporation grows and calls for included data and methods.
What's the distinction among machine integration and ERP implementation as a approach to stovepipe packages?
System integration connects current, disparate systems the usage of APIs or middleware. ERP implementation replaces a couple of structures with a single, incorporated platform, supplying a extra holistic but also greater complex and high priced answer.
How can an business enterprise pick out in the event that they have stovepipe programs?
Look for structures that don't easily proportion facts with others, require manual statistics access between them, are hard to keep, and are built the usage of previous technologies.
What is SOA and how does it help with stovepipe applications?
SOA (Service-Oriented Architecture) is an architectural fashion that designs applications as reusable offerings. This permits corporations to interrupt down monolithic stovepipe applications into smaller, extra practicable components that may be effortlessly incorporated with other systems, promoting flexibility and interoperability.

Definition and meaning of Stovepipe Application

What is a Stovepipe Application?

Let's improve Stovepipe Application term definition knowledge

We are committed to continually enhancing our coverage of the "Stovepipe Application". We value your expertise and encourage you to contribute any improvements you may have, including alternative definitions, further context, or other pertinent information. Your contributions are essential to ensuring the accuracy and comprehensiveness of our resource. Thank you for your assistance.

Share this article on social networks

Your Score to this Article

Score: 5 out of 5 (1 voters)

Be the first to comment on the Stovepipe Application definition article

9135- V20
Terms & Conditions | Privacy Policy

Tech-Term.com© 2024 All rights reserved